Abstract

Digital technologies have changed traditional classrooms into smart, tech-driven systems. A smart classroom uses new technologies like the Internet of Things (IoT), Artificial Intelligence (AI), and automation to make teaching and learning more effective. One of the biggest problems that schools and colleges have to deal with is how to schedule and allocate classes, teachers, and resources that it doesn’t cause any conflicts. The manual Scheduling takes a lot of time, is prone to mistakes, and is not very efficient.


This research paper introduces Smart Classroom and Intelligent Timetable Scheduler system that combines classroom automation with an AI-based scheduling framework. The system is designed automate classroom operations, optimize resource utilization, and generate clash-free timetables. The system ensures efficient allocation of classrooms, faculty, and time slots by using smart algorithms. This solution improves productivity, reduces administrative workload, and enhances the overall educational experience
